Wireshark helps network administrators to solve protocol issues by diagnosing the problems in the software protocols.

Wireshark is a famous network analysis or packet sniffer tool protocols.

Wireshark examine data from a live network, and can also take a snapshot of the various communications that work on it at another time. Wireshark proposes to see the "dissector tables" directly from the main window. The application can export objects to SMB screen or display the compiled BPF code for capture filters. Finally, Wireshark supports a variety of protocols such as ADwin, Apache Etch, JSON, reload or Wi-Fi P2P (Wi-Fi Direct).

The interface is quite austere, hides an extremely powerful that only experts can use software correctly.

This software is essential for any network administrator to diagnose problems in the software protocols.

Bug Fixes
The following bugs have been fixed:

Data following a TCP ZeroWindowProbe is marked as retransmission and not passed to subdissectors (Bug 15427)

Lua Error on startup: init.lua: dofile has been disabled due to running Wireshark as superuser (Bug 15489).

Text and Image columns were handled incorrectly for TDS 7.0 and 7.1. (Bug 3098)

Dumpcap might not quit if Wireshark or TShark crashes. (Bug 1419)
